| <!DOCTYPE html> |
| <div style="-webkit-writing-mode: horizontal-bt;"> |
| <div id="scrollable" style="height: 100px; overflow: hidden;"> |
| <div style="height: 100px; width: 100px; background-color: silver;"></div> |
| <div id="target" style="height: 100px; width: 100px; background-color: blue;"></div> |
| </div> |
| </div> |
| <p id="result"> |
| FAIL: Test did not run. |
| </p> |
| <script> |
| if (window.testRunner) |
| testRunner.dumpAsText(); |
| |
| var scrollable = document.getElementById("scrollable"); |
| scrollable.scrollTop = -60; |
| var target = document.getElementById("target"); |
| var hitContainer = document.caretRangeFromPoint(208, 58).startContainer; |
| document.getElementById("result").innerText = hitContainer === target ? "PASS" : "FAIL"; |
| </script> |